The key Israeli agent in the proceedings chronicles the clandestine contacts and exchanges that led to the establishment of diplomatic relations between his and the Chinese governments in 1992. He describes the processes of China's decision making and its implementation in the foreign policy arena, and offers his view of contemporary China and the cultural background to the negotiations.
